以下内容以“TPWallet(TP)进行USDT兑换”为主题,围绕你指定的方向做全面解读。因不同版本、不同链与不同聚合路由/DEX/跨链桥的实现细节可能不同,文中以通用机制解释为主,并给出你在实际操作中可核对的要点。
一、TPWallet兑换USDT的基本流程(你需要知道的“发生了什么”)
1)选择交易类型
- 兑换:通常指把某条链上的某资产(如 USDC/ETH/某代币)换成 USDT。
- 充值/提取:把资产跨链或从钱包外部进入链上再兑换。
2)选择资产与交易对
- 在界面上选择“从哪种币 -> 到哪种币”,并确认网络(例如 Ethereum/Tron/BSC/Polygon 等)。
- 关键点:USDT在不同链上的“合约地址/代币标识”不同,别混用“同名不同链”。
3)路由与估算
- TPWallet通常会聚合多个流动性来源(DEX/聚合器/交易路由),根据滑点、Gas、流动性深度等生成报价。
- “预计到账/预计获得”是估算值,会受链上实际执行影响。
4)签名与广播
- 链上兑换会触发:
- 代币授权(approve)——若尚未授权。
- 交易执行(swap)——路由合约/交换合约处理输入并输出USDT。
- 你在钱包里确认后会签名,随后广播到对应链。
5)到账与状态验证

- TPWallet会根据交易哈希/事件日志来更新余额与进度。
- 建议你在“交易详情”里核对:链ID、交易状态、实际收到的USDT数量。
二、多链资产互转:从“用户体验”到“系统链路”
你提到的“多链资产互转”可拆成两类:
1)同链内兑换(最常见、最直接)
- 资产仍在同一链上,直接通过DEX/聚合器完成兑换。
- 优点:确认快、路径简单;缺点:无法自动跨链。
2)跨链兑换(更复杂,通常涉及桥或跨链路由)
常见实现路径:
- 路径A:先跨链把资产转到USDT目标链,再在目标链兑换USDT。
- 路径B:使用支持跨链的聚合路由器/桥,可能把“兑换+跨链”打包为一步或多步流程。
跨链互转的核心关注点:
- 资产“锁定/销毁-铸造”模型:不同桥/通道可能是锁定后铸造映射代币,或其他机制。
- 最终性(Finality):跨链通常需要等待消息确认,到账延迟更长。
- 合约与代币标准差异:USDT在不同链可能使用不同合约实现,需确保输出的是你要的那条链上的USDT。
用户侧可核对:
- 兑换页面是否明确显示“目标链”。
- 交易详情里是否有“跨链中转/桥合约地址/消息ID”。
- 到账后是否为目标链USDT(合约地址匹配)。
三、合约返回值:理解“合约说了什么”,以及钱包如何读到“结果”
合约返回值在链上交互中是关键证据,钱包通常通过两类信息更新状态:
1)函数返回值(return data)
- 许多DEX/路由合约会返回诸如:
- 实际输入金额/实际输出金额
- 路由步骤执行结果
- 其他中间变量(如多路径分配)
- 在聚合交易里,返回值可能被打包到事件或多层调用结构中。
2)事件日志(events)
- 即便函数return并不完整,事件日志(例如SwapExecuted、Transfer、Approval相关事件)也能让钱包确定:
- 输出代币是否已发生Transfer
- 数量是多少
- 交易是否成功
你可以在交易详情里重点查看:
- 是否存在目标USDT合约的Transfer事件(从交换合约/中间地址到你的地址)。
- “实际收到”与“估算”差异:
- 若存在较大差异,常见原因是滑点变化、路由变化、手续费扣除、或燃气/网络拥堵。
实践建议:
- 关注“实际到账”而不是只看“预计获得”。
- 若交易失败:检查是否为授权失败、滑点保护触发、Gas不足、或路由回退。
四、行业解读:TPWallet在“兑换”中的典型定位与生态逻辑
从行业视角看,TPWallet这类产品通常扮演的是“账户+路由+安全签名”的综合入口:
1)聚合路由趋势
- 单一DEX流动性可能不足或价格波动大,因此钱包倾向聚合多个流动性来源。
- 这能在一定程度上改善:

- 价格(更优汇率)
- 成交概率(更可成交)
2)跨链与稳定币的高频需求
- USDT属于高流动性稳定币,跨链需求频繁。
- 产品会围绕USDT的跨链兼容性、链上可用流动性深度进行路由优化。
3)“可观测性”成为差异化
- 用户越来越看重:估算是否可信、交易是否可追踪、失败原因是否清晰。
- 钱包对合约事件的解析能力会直接影响体验。
五、智能化金融服务:它通常落在三类能力
所谓“智能化”,在兑换场景通常不是“拍脑袋”,而是基于规则与数据的自动化:
1)自动路由与最优路径
- 根据流动性、Gas成本、滑点预测,选择更优路径。
2)交易参数建议
- 自动设置滑点容忍、报价有效期、以及可能的手续费策略。
3)风控与异常提示
- 如果检测到价格偏离、可能的授权风险、或可疑合约交互,会通过提示降低用户误操作。
注意:智能化不等于保证收益。
- 链上资产波动仍会影响结果。
- 你需要仍然核对:链、代币、输出数量与滑点设置。
六、高效数据保护:钱包如何让数据“少、快、稳”
数据保护在钱包里通常体现在:
1)最小化原则(Minimization)
- 只在必要时请求链上数据。
- 不在不需要的情况下收集或上报隐私信息。
2)链上数据透明、链下数据谨慎
- 交易状态可通过链上可验证信息获取。
- 与隐私相关的身份信息尽量本地化管理。
3)缓存与速率控制
- 对报价、路由、余额信息进行缓存,减少重复请求。
- 通过速率限制降低被滥用或被探测的风险。
七、安全标准:你真正应该关注的“防坑点”
在USDT兑换里,安全标准可概括为“账户安全 + 交易安全 + 资产安全 + 合规风控”的组合。
1)签名安全
- 使用本地签名或安全模块(不同钱包架构不同),确保私钥不被明文上传。
- 确认交易详情:合约地址、调用方法、token审批额度。
2)授权(approve)安全
- 兑换前可能需要先授权。
- 常见风险:
- 授权额度过大(无限授权)
- 授权给不明/非预期合约地址
- 建议:
- 只在需要时授权;必要时选择“有限额度”。
- 交易后检查授权是否仍在。
3)合约与路由可信度
- 钱包应当使用可审计的路由/交换合约或经过验证的聚合器。
- 你可以核对:路由合约地址、Token合约地址是否与USDT目标链一致。
4)跨链风险控制
- 跨链往往引入桥的安全性与通道机制风险。
- 建议:
- 选择信誉较高、透明度较强的桥/路由。
- 注意目标链USDT到账的最终性等待时间。
5)网络与Gas风险
- Gas不足会导致交易失败或卡顿。
- 链上拥堵会让报价失效,注意滑点和报价有效期。
6)验证机制
- 建议你在链浏览器或钱包交易详情里确认:
- 目标USDT的Transfer事件
- 交易状态(成功/失败)
- 实际收到数量
结语:把“兑换USDT”拆开看,风险与结果就可控
- 多链互转:确保选对目标链与USDT合约。
- 合约返回值:以事件日志与实际Transfer为准。
- 行业解读:聚合路由与可观测性是关键趋势。
- 智能化金融服务:自动优化路径与参数,但你仍需核对滑点与交易细节。
- 高效数据保护与安全标准:以“最小化、可验证、授权谨慎、跨链谨慎”为核心。
如果你愿意告诉我:你打算在哪条链上兑换(例如TRON/Ethereum/BSC/Polygon)以及你当前持有哪些币(USDC/ETH/TRX等),我可以按对应链的常见交互方式,把“你需要重点核对的合约/事件/返回值字段”进一步具体化。
评论
AvaTech
讲得很清楚,尤其是把“预计”和“实际到账”分开说明,这点对防踩坑太重要了。
小鹿回声
多链互转那段很实用:一定要核对目标链的USDT合约,不然同名不同币太容易搞错。
MarcoZ
合约返回值和事件日志的区别说得到位,我以后看交易详情会更有抓手。
萌狐Finance
安全标准部分加了授权风险提醒,感觉比很多教程更贴近真实操作。
ChainWanderer
行业解读到智能化金融服务的衔接很自然,能理解TPWallet在生态里扮演的角色。
LinguaN
数据保护那段“最小化原则+速率控制”概念很好,希望后续能讲到具体页面/字段怎么看。